
The Dilemma: In-House vs. Outsourced SEO
When it comes to optimizing your business's online presence, the decision between hiring an in-house SEO team or outsourcing to one of the Best SEO Companies is a critical one. Both options have their merits and drawbacks, and the right choice depends on your business's unique needs, resources, and long-term goals. In-house SEO offers control and immediate availability, while outsourcing provides specialized expertise and cost savings. This article will explore the pros and cons of each approach, helping you make an informed decision.
In-House SEO: Pros and Cons
Pros
One of the primary advantages of in-house SEO is complete control. With an internal team, you can directly oversee every aspect of your SEO strategy, from keyword research to content creation and link-building. This level of control ensures that your SEO efforts align perfectly with your brand voice and business objectives.
Another benefit is the deep understanding of the business that an in-house team develops. Over time, your team will become intimately familiar with your industry, target audience, and competitive landscape, enabling them to craft highly tailored SEO strategies.
In-house teams also offer immediate availability. Whether you need quick updates to your website or rapid responses to algorithm changes, your internal team can act swiftly without the delays often associated with outsourcing.
Cons
However, in-house SEO comes with significant costs. Hiring and maintaining a full-time SEO team involves expenses such as salaries, benefits, and ongoing training. According to data from Hong Kong, the average annual salary for an SEO specialist ranges from HKD 300,000 to HKD 600,000, depending on experience and expertise.
Another drawback is limited expertise. SEO is a rapidly evolving field, and an in-house team may lack the breadth of knowledge and experience that a specialized agency can offer. Staying up-to-date with the latest SEO trends and algorithm updates requires continuous learning and investment in tools, which can be challenging for small to medium-sized businesses.
SEO Companies: Pros and Cons
Pros
Outsourcing your SEO to one of the Best SEO Companies provides access to specialized expertise. These agencies employ seasoned professionals who have worked with diverse clients across various industries, bringing a wealth of knowledge and best practices to your project.
SEO companies also offer access to advanced tools and resources. From premium SEO software like Ahrefs and SEMrush to proprietary analytics platforms, agencies invest in cutting-edge technology to deliver superior results. This can be particularly beneficial for businesses that lack the budget to purchase these tools independently.
Scalability is another advantage. Whether you need to ramp up your SEO efforts during a product launch or scale back during slower periods, an agency can adjust their services to match your needs without the hassle of hiring or laying off staff.
Cost-effectiveness is a key consideration. While hiring an agency involves fees, it often proves more economical than maintaining an in-house team, especially when you factor in salaries, benefits, and tool subscriptions.
Cons
On the downside, outsourcing means less control over your SEO strategy. You'll need to rely on the agency's expertise and trust that they have your best interests at heart. Miscommunication or misalignment can occur if the agency doesn't fully understand your business goals.
Another challenge is the time required to onboard and communicate effectively. Building a productive relationship with an SEO company takes time, and delays can occur if the agency is juggling multiple clients.
Factors to Consider When Making Your Decision
When deciding between in-house SEO and outsourcing, consider the following factors:
- Budget: Can you afford the ongoing costs of an in-house team, or would a fixed agency fee be more manageable?
- Business Size and Complexity: Larger enterprises with complex SEO needs may benefit from an in-house team, while smaller businesses might find outsourcing more practical.
- Level of Control Desired: If maintaining tight control over your SEO strategy is a priority, in-house may be the better option.
- Available Resources: Do you have the infrastructure and personnel to support an in-house team?
- Long-Term Goals: Consider how your SEO needs might evolve over time and which approach aligns best with your growth plans.
Hybrid Approach: Combining In-House and Outsourced SEO
For some businesses, a hybrid approach offers the best of both worlds. By maintaining a small in-house team to handle day-to-day SEO tasks and partnering with one of the Best SEO Companies for specialized projects, you can leverage internal knowledge while benefiting from external expertise. This model is particularly effective for mid-sized businesses looking to balance cost and control.
